The Relationship Between Plasma Concentrations Of Gas6and Endothelial Progenitor Cell Mobilization In Patients With Acute Coronary Syndrome

Objective: To discuss the relationship between the level of serum Gas6and endothelialprogenitor cells (EPCs) mobilization in patients with acute coronary syndrome (ACS), andconfirm that Gas6is an independent factor for the mobilization of EPCs in patients withACS.Methods: To perform a case-control study, we selected34patients with stable anginapectoris (SAP),34patients with ACS, and another31patients who were exclued from CHDwere recruited as healthy group. The general information of all subjects, such as gender, age,medical history etc had been gathered; as well as the measure blood pressure (systolicblood pressure and diastolic blood pressure) and heart rate; we also detected thebiochemical index, such as fasting blood glucose (FBG), triglyceride (TG), total cholesterol(TC), low density lipoprotein cholesterol (LDL-C), and high-density lipoprotein cholesterol(HDL-C); With two colour fluorescence flow cytometry, the number of peripheral EPCscould be detected; we used enzyme-linked immunosorbent assay (ELISA) to detect theconcentration of serum Gas6; then we analyzed data with SPSS18.0statistical software.Results:1. characteristics of the patients’ data showed that, comparing with healthy group,there were significantly higher of ACS group in age, prevalence of hypertension, FBG, TNI, SBP, and lower in TC, LDL-C and HR; and there were significantly higher of TNI in ACSgroup than SAP group (P<0.05).2. Comparing the levels of Gas6in each groups, wefound that the SAP group was significantly lower than the contol group, and the ACS groupwas significantly higher than the SAP group, although there was no significant differencebetween the ACS group and the control.3. As for the numbers of circulating EPCs in eachgroups, the data indicated that the SAP group was significantly lower than the contol group,the ACS group was significantly higher than the SAP group, and the ACS group wassignificantly higher than the control group.4. Univariate analyzing the impact of Gas6onEPCs in each group respectively, without adjusting other factors,regression analysisshowed that, there were significant differences in SAP group and ACS group.5. Toadjustment the gender, age, history of hypertension, diabetes mellitus, and hyperlipidemia,fasting blood glucose (FBG), boold lipids and other confounding factors, multipleregression showed that, Gas6is an independent factor for the mobilization of the EPCs inACS group, and Gas6rised per1ng/ml, the EPCs rised0.0159%in patient with ACS.Conclusion: Gas6is an independent factor for the mobilization of the EPCs in inpatientswith acute coronary syndrome, and which participate in EPC mobilization.
